2019-12894 Amir M. Melika, et al., respondents, v Santiago Caraballo, appellant, et al., defendants. (Index No. 502350/17)
| D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ION |
Motion by the appellant to stay the trial in the above-entitled action pending hearing and determination of an app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ated October 1, 2019.
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is
ORDERED that the motion is denied.
DILLON, J.P., MILLER, BARROS and CONNOLLY, JJ., concur.
